At the young age of 6, he began his career. His first on-screen role was in Bugsy Malone as Baby Face in 1976. Born on January 31, 1966, Dexter Fletcher hails from England, United Kingdom. WebSep 4, 2016 · Fletcher-Cook is a respected Director and has run acting workshops since 1992, which have been attended by many high profile talent. Most recently he has directed a wonderful independent film described as a m ystery/drama/noir/comedy called “Blood and Carpet”, which was made on a shoe string budget of only £3000! how can a mistake be a learning experience
